For individuals with physical disabilities, the simple task of getting from point A to point B can be a challenging and sometimes impossible feat. However, thanks to advancements in technology and mobility solutions, there are now options available to make traveling more accessible and convenient. One such solution is handicap van conversion.
handicap van conversion involves modifying a standard van to make it more accessible for individuals with disabilities. This can include adding features such as wheelchair ramps, wheelchair lifts, hand controls, and other modifications that make it easier for a person with a disability to enter and exit the vehicle. These modifications can greatly improve the quality of life for individuals with disabilities, as they provide greater independence and freedom to travel where they please.
There are several benefits to investing in a handicap van conversion. One of the main advantages is the increased level of mobility and independence it provides. With a converted van, individuals with disabilities can more easily travel to doctor’s appointments, run errands, visit friends and family, and generally go about their daily lives without having to rely on others for transportation. This can greatly enhance their quality of life and allow them to maintain a sense of autonomy and freedom.
Another benefit of handicap van conversion is the increased safety and comfort it provides. By adding features such as wheelchair ramps and lifts, individuals with disabilities can more safely and easily enter and exit the vehicle without risking injury. Additionally, modifications such as hand controls allow individuals to operate the vehicle more comfortably and efficiently, reducing the risk of accidents on the road. Overall, a converted van can provide a safer and more comfortable transportation option for individuals with disabilities.
handicap van conversion also offers greater flexibility and versatility in terms of transportation options. With a converted van, individuals with disabilities can choose from a variety of seating arrangements and configurations to accommodate their specific needs. This can include options such as removable seats, adjustable seating positions, and other customizations that make the vehicle more versatile and adaptable to different situations. This flexibility can be especially beneficial for individuals who require specialized seating or equipment to travel comfortably.
In addition to the practical benefits of handicap van conversion, there are also financial advantages to consider. While the initial cost of converting a van may seem daunting, it is often a more cost-effective solution in the long run compared to other transportation options. Owning a converted van eliminates the need for costly taxi services, specialized transportation services, or frequent vehicle rentals, saving individuals with disabilities money in the long term. Additionally, some insurance companies may offer discounts or coverage for modified vehicles, further reducing the financial burden of owning a converted van.
